A question about "me" and "I".
If anyone asks: "Do you want me to call you?" could He asks too using "Do you want I to call you?" If there aren't wrong, how I should difference what is better way?

Only the first one is correct. "Me" is the object of the verb "want." You need the object pronoun "me." You can't use the subject pronoun "I" as an object pronoun.
